Accessibility and Ease of Use
Accessibility is paramount for Ada Approved Bathroom Sinks. They should be designed to allow individuals with mobility impairments to reach and operate the sink comfortably. This can be achieved through features such as wheelchair-accessible clearances, grab bars for support, and lever handles that are easy to grip.
Height and Reach
The height of the sink is another crucial factor. It should be low enough to allow individuals using wheelchairs to access the sink without difficulty. The reach, which refers to the distance from the front edge of the sink to the backsplash, should also be adequate to prevent users from having to lean forward excessively.
Basin Design
The basin design plays a significant role in accessibility. Rectangular basins with rounded corners provide ample space for maneuvering and washing. The depth of the basin should be sufficient to avoid water splashing out, but not so deep as to hinder accessibility for smaller individuals.
Faucet Controls
Faucet controls are an essential component of Ada Approved Bathroom Sinks. Lever handles that can be easily operated with one hand are recommended. Additionally, automatic sensors or voice controls can enhance accessibility for individuals with limited mobility or dexterity.
Clearance and Knee Space
Adequate clearance underneath the sink is necessary to accommodate wheelchairs. The knee space should allow users to approach the sink comfortably without bumping their knees. This ensures that individuals can access the sink safely and independently.
Splash Guards
Splash guards are essential to prevent water from splashing onto the floor, which can create hazards for individuals with mobility impairments. Raised edges or splash guards around the rim of the sink effectively contain water within the basin, enhancing safety and accessibility.
